Welcome To CAADPE!

CAADPE educates the public about the need for quality substance use disorder and co-ocurring mental disorder treatment services to meet the needs of the community. Our goal is to provide a means to protect the future of drug and alcohol treatment programs in California and provide information for those seeking treatment.

Letter from CAADPE President expresses concern for 1115 Waiver

In a letter to David Maxwell-Jolly, Director of the California State Department of Health Care Services, CAADPE President Al Senella expressed his concern and dissappointment over the exclusion of Substance Use Disorder Services in the 1115 waiver application. Read Letter.

CAADPE opposes the governor's proposal to eliminate ADP

CAADPE currently opposes Governor Brown's proposal to eliminate the Department of Alcohol and Drug Programs (ADP) as there are no efficiencies to be gained by such a move. Read Letter.

State Issues:

CAADPE opposes the Governor’s proposal to realign substance use treatment services to counties and requests the Committee reject the proposal as it lacks any detail.  CAADPE further recommends an alternative proposal to designate Substance Use Disorder Treatment (SUDT) as a mandated service under the state’s 1115 Medicaid waiver in preparation for the implementation of the Affordable Care Act (ACA-health care reform) in 2014. Read Final Letter.

Governor proposes the eliminiation of ADP-- Governor Jerry Brown's current revision of the FY 2011-2012 budget proposes the elimination of the Department of Alcohol and Drug Programs (ADP) under the realignment proposal. CAADPE is in the process of reviewing the proposal and will direct a response to the legislature.
